<hancock4@bbs.cpcn.com> wrote in message news:57684584-e9a6-43d6-b773-67e7caf0574c@googlegroups.com... > On Sunday, March 6, 2016 at 11:28:18 AM UTC-5, Morten Reistad wrote: > >> I worked with PDP11s (/34's mostly) controlling welding and >> steel stamping presses (bending 6mm steel like you fold up a >> paper). They had extra filters installed in front of the intakes, >> but otherwise lived in a VERY compromised environment. >> They worked just fine. > > The IBM history talks about developing IBM's various process controllers, > e.g. the 1710, 1800, and System/7. Given their applications, very high > reliability was a must. However, given their applications, their work > environment wasn't so great. It was a challenge. IIRC, the IBM S/7 was > priced too expensive for its market and thus wasn't a big success. I > think the 1800 (based on the 1130) was more successful. > > bitsavers has a much of stuff on process control. Admittedly, I don't > understand a lot of it, but it makes for fascinating reading. There > is one magazine reprint of a process controller for ancillary processes > of an oil refinery that's generally in layman's terms. The setup, > programming, and testing effort must have been enormous since any bug > could ruin the output product or even be dangerous. But I suspect > that even developing and debugging a manually operated process was also > quite a challenge. Yeah, I was talking to one fella involved in doing that with a steel rolling mill.
